Transaction feacd2e3174bbda28692d83ad5908ea97088408f4401f0078ce2c9d68028b042
1 Input
1 Output
-
feacd2e3174bbda28692d83ad5908ea97088408f4401f0078ce2c9d68028b042:0
- value
- 569385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 790aef672f9bfc845ee4be241dee6e232bf8cd6a OP_EQUAL
- address
- 3Cj2nYWRBzzmun92c6ivmMCoyY1q4U8sen